Electric Power Distribution & Transmission Losses in Japan

Source: EIA
Last Updated: April 1, 2024

Electric power distribution & transmission losses reached 46,378 GWh in 2019 in Japan, according to World Bank / EIA. This is 3.06% more than in the previous year.

Historically, electric power distribution & transmission losses in Japan reached an all time high of 51,312 GWh in 2008 and an all time low of 12,800 GWh in 1960.

Japan has been ranked 5th within the group of 73 countries we follow in terms of electric power distribution & transmission losses.
